示例7: return
static char *conv_10_quad(widest_int num, register bool_int is_unsigned,
register bool_int *is_negative, char *buf_end,
register int *len)
{
register char *p = buf_end;
u_widest_int magnitude;
/*
* We see if we can use the faster non-quad version by checking the
* number against the largest long value it can be. If <=, we
* punt to the quicker version.
*/
if ((num <= ULONG_MAX && is_unsigned)
|| (num <= LONG_MAX && num >= LONG_MIN && !is_unsigned))
return(conv_10( (wide_int)num, is_unsigned, is_negative,
buf_end, len));
if (is_unsigned) {
magnitude = (u_widest_int) num;
*is_negative = FALSE;
}
else {
*is_negative = (num < 0);
/*
* On a 2's complement machine, negating the most negative integer
* results in a number that cannot be represented as a signed integer.
* Here is what we do to obtain the number's magnitude:
* a. add 1 to the number
* b. negate it (becomes positive)
* c. convert it to unsigned
* d. add 1
*/
if (*is_negative) {
widest_int t = num + 1;
magnitude = ((u_widest_int) -t) + 1;
}
else
magnitude = (u_widest_int) num;
}
/*
* We use a do-while loop so that we write at least 1 digit
*/
do {
u_widest_int new_magnitude = magnitude / 10;
*--p = (char) (magnitude - new_magnitude * 10 + '0');
magnitude = new_magnitude;
}
while (magnitude);
*len = buf_end - p;
return (p);
}
